## Google’s AI, WeatherNext 2, Promises a Revolution in Forecasting

For decades, weather prediction has relied on complex physical calculations performed by energy-intensive supercomputers. Now, Google is pioneering a new approach using artificial intelligence to dramatically improve speed and accuracy in weather forecasting.

Developed through a collaboration between Google DeepMind and Google Research,weathernext 2 leverages AI to generate detailed forecasts significantly faster than traditional methods. While conventional models require hours to simulate weather patterns, WeatherNext 2 can achieve the same results in under a minute, utilizing a single TPU (tensor Processing Unit) chip. “This allows the model to generate not just 10 or 50 predictions, but hundreds or thousands in a short time,” explains Akib Uddin, Product Manager at Google DeepMind.

This capability provides meteorologists with a range of potential scenarios, crucial for anticipating extreme weather events like heavy rainfall, windstorms, and tropical cyclone advancement. the ability to quickly assess multiple possibilities allows for earlier detection of potential hazards, benefiting both forecasters and emergency planners.

WeatherNext 2 represents a substantial leap forward in performance. Google reports the new model is eight times faster than its predecessor and surpasses traditional forecasting methods in 99.9% of monitored meteorological parameters, including temperature, wind, humidity, and precipitation. It can produce hourly forecasts up to 15 days in advance, with a resolution high enough to capture localized weather phenomena often missed by coarser physical models. Notably, Google states WeatherNext 2’s accuracy exceeds that of the European Centre for Medium-Range Weather Forecasts, long considered the industry benchmark.

The impact of these advancements extends beyond the meteorological community. Industries like energy, agriculture, and aviation will benefit from more precise, timely forecasts, enabling better decision-making. Rescue services will also gain valuable time to prepare for and mitigate the risks associated with extreme weather.

Google intends to integrate WeatherNext 2 into its consumer-facing services, including Google Search, Maps, Pixel Weather, and Google Gemini, making more accurate weather information accessible to everyone for everyday planning, such as trips and outdoor activities.[Source:
